Russia launched a mass aerial attack across Ukraine on July 8, killing 44 people and injuring 196.

Kyiv, Ukraine

Kyiv Independent → Source tone: certain

The recent attack killed 44 and injured 196 people in several Ukrainian cities, according to the State Emergency Service.

Ukrinform → Source tone: certain

As a result of a missile strike on Kyiv, falling debris was recorded in the Solomianskyi, Dniprovskyi and Holosiivskyi districts. Fires broke out, according to preliminary information.

Ukrinform → Source tone: certain

Debris fell in seven districts: the Solomianskyi, Dniprovskyi, Darnytskyi, Sviatoshynskyi, Desnianskyi, Shevchenkivskyi, and Holosiivskyi districts.

Kyiv Post → Source tone: certain

Russia launched a massive attack on Ukraine with dozens of different types of ballistic and cruise missiles

Kyiv Post → Source tone: certain

In total, more than 30 people were killed, 22 of them in Kyiv
